Exploring the Artistic Vision of John French Sloan's Self-Portrait

Understanding the Context of American Realism in the Early 20th Century

The Role of the Ashcan School in Shaping Modern Art

The Ashcan School emerged in the early 1900s, focusing on the gritty realities of urban life. Artists like John French Sloan captured the vibrancy and struggles of city dwellers. This movement emphasized everyday scenes, breaking away from traditional romanticism. Sloan, along with his contemporaries, sought to portray the raw essence of American life, making art accessible and relatable.

John French Sloan: A Pioneer of Urban Realism

John French Sloan was a key figure in the Ashcan School, known for his unique perspective on urban environments. Born in 1871, Sloan's work reflects the bustling streets of New York City. His self-portrait showcases not just his physical likeness but also his deep connection to the urban landscape. Sloan's art often highlighted the lives of ordinary people, making him a true pioneer of American Realism.

Unpacking the Techniques and Materials Used in Self-Portrait

Oil Painting Techniques: Brushwork and Color Palette

Sloan's self-portrait employs rich oil painting techniques that bring depth and texture to the canvas. His brushwork is both expressive and deliberate, creating a dynamic interplay of light and shadow. The color palette features earthy tones, which evoke a sense of warmth and intimacy. This choice of colors enhances the emotional resonance of the piece, inviting viewers to connect with the artist on a personal level.

Exploring the Use of Light and Shadow in Sloan's Work

Light and shadow play a crucial role in Sloan's self-portrait. He skillfully uses chiaroscuro to create a three-dimensional effect, adding depth to his features. The interplay of light highlights his facial expressions, drawing attention to the nuances of his mood. This technique not only enhances realism but also adds a layer of complexity to the emotional narrative of the painting.
